Schedule (subject to change) 8:00-9:00am – Registration
9-9:30am – Welcome Session
9:30am-Noon – Morning Sessions (Students, grades 9-12, rotate through all sessions)
Discover Schools – Learn about NC Colleges and Universities and the differences between public schools, private schools and conservatories.
Discover Majors and Minors – Learn about the differences between BFA and BA majors, as well as options for Theatre minors and participating in theatre programs as a non-major.
Discover Careers – Learn about the many different careers in the theatre industry and how your college study can help you prepare to enter the theatrical workforce.
A Day In The Life of a Theatre Major – Current college students will give you the inside scoop and tell you what it is like to be a college theatre major.
